Transform Oklahoma Winter Mealtimes into Fun, Nutritious Adventures
Oklahoma winters can be tough on families with kids, making mealtimes a challenge. But with a bit of creativity, these cold and dreary days can be turned into fun and educational culinary adventures. Here are three engaging ways to make meal times exciting and nutritious for your little ones.
First, consider setting up a kid-friendly charcuterie. This allows children to build their own plates with a variety of foods, including fruits, vegetables, nuts, cheese, and meats. It's not just about eating healthy, but also about teaching them about different foods and making them excited about trying new things.
Next, organize a food scavenger hunt. Hide nutritious snacks throughout the house and provide clues for the kids to find them. For example, 'From fries to chips to baked and more, this vegetable is one we all adore.' or 'It's loaded with calcium and comes from a cow. It keeps our bones strong, so go look for it now!' This turns mealtime into a fun game that also encourages healthy eating.
Another engaging activity is bringing the picnic inside. Spread out a blanket, pack a picnic basket with healthy foods, and even create a campfire experience using a safe indoor heater. This transforms ordinary mealtimes into a fun and memorable event.
These indoor games not only make mealtimes enjoyable but also educate kids about healthy foods. They learn about different fruits and vegetables, their nutritional values, and even explore new cuisines from around the globe. So, this winter, turn your kitchen into a fun and educational culinary playground.
